Boundary crossing probabilities by nondifferentiable processes and applications to two-phase regression

Hyune-Ju Kim

Statistics & Probability Letters, 1992, vol. 14, issue 2, 97-102

Abstract: We derive a first order approximation for the probability that a general two-dimensional random walk crosses a circular boundary. Simulations are performed to assess the accuracy of the approximation, and statistical applications are discussed.
